/** * External dependencies */ // Mock the vips worker module. // The mock functions must be declared inside the factory to avoid hoisting issues. jest.mock( '@wordpress/vips/worker', () => ( { vipsConvertImageFormat: jest.fn(), vipsCompressImage: jest.fn(), vipsHasTransparency: jest.fn(), vipsResizeImage: jest.fn(), vipsRotateImage: jest.fn(), vipsCancelOperations: jest.fn(), } ) ); // Import the mocked module to get access to the mock functions. import * as vipsWorker from '@wordpress/vips/worker'; /** * Internal dependencies */ import { ImageFile } from '../../image-file'; import type { ImageSizeCrop } from '../types'; // Import after mock is set up. import { vipsConvertImageFormat, vipsCompressImage, vipsHasTransparency, vipsResizeImage, vipsRotateImage, vipsCancelOperations, } from '../utils'; // Cast to jest.Mock for type safety. const mockConvertImageFormat = vipsWorker.vipsConvertImageFormat as jest.Mock; const mockCompressImage = vipsWorker.vipsCompressImage as jest.Mock; const mockHasTransparency = vipsWorker.vipsHasTransparency as jest.Mock; const mockResizeImage = vipsWorker.vipsResizeImage as jest.Mock; const mockRotateImage = vipsWorker.vipsRotateImage as jest.Mock; const mockCancelOperations = vipsWorker.vipsCancelOperations as jest.Mock; const jpegFile = new File( [ 'test-content' ], 'test.jpg', { type: 'image/jpeg', lastModified: 1234567890, } ); const pngFile = new File( [ 'test-content' ], 'image.png', { type: 'image/png', lastModified: 1234567890, } ); describe( 'vips utilities', () => { beforeEach( () => { jest.clearAllMocks(); } ); describe( 'vipsConvertImageFormat', () => { it( 'converts image and returns new File with correct extension', async () => { mockConvertImageFormat.mockResolvedValue( new ArrayBuffer( 10 ) ); const result = await vipsConvertImageFormat( 'item-1', jpegFile, 'image/webp', 0.8 ); expect( result.name ).toBe( 'test.webp' ); expect( result.type ).toBe( 'image/webp' ); expect( mockConvertImageFormat ).toHaveBeenCalledTimes( 1 ); expect( mockConvertImageFormat.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 0 ] ).toBe( 'item-1' ); expect( mockConvertImageFormat.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 2 ] ).toBe( 'image/jpeg' ); expect( mockConvertImageFormat.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 3 ] ).toBe( 'image/webp' ); expect( mockConvertImageFormat.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 4 ] ).toBe( 0.8 ); } ); it( 'converts PNG to AVIF with interlacing', async () => { mockConvertImageFormat.mockResolvedValue( new ArrayBuffer( 5 ) ); const result = await vipsConvertImageFormat( 'item-2', pngFile, 'image/avif', 0.9, true ); expect( result.name ).toBe( 'image.avif' ); expect( result.type ).toBe( 'image/avif' ); expect( mockConvertImageFormat.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 5 ] ).toBe( true ); } ); } ); describe( 'vipsCompressImage', () => { it( 'compresses image preserving filename and type', async () => { mockCompressImage.mockResolvedValue( new ArrayBuffer( 5 ) ); const result = await vipsCompressImage( 'item-1', jpegFile, 0.8 ); expect( result.name ).toBe( 'test.jpg' ); expect( result.type ).toBe( 'image/jpeg' ); expect( mockCompressImage ).toHaveBeenCalledTimes( 1 ); expect( mockCompressIm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 0 ] ).toBe( 'item-1' ); expect( mockCompressIm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 2 ] ).toBe( 'image/jpeg' ); expect( mockCompressIm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 3 ] ).toBe( 0.8 ); } ); it( 'compresses image with interlacing option', async () => { mockCompressImage.mockResolvedValue( new ArrayBuffer( 5 ) ); const result = await vipsCompressImage( 'item-2', pngFile, 0.7, true ); expect( result.name ).toBe( 'image.png' ); expect( mockCompressIm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 4 ] ).toBe( true ); } ); } ); describe( 'vipsHasTransparency', () => { let mockFetch: jest.Mock; let originalFetch: typeof window.fetch; beforeEach( () => { originalFetch = window.fetch; mockFetch = jest.fn().mockResolvedValue( { ok: true, arrayBuffer: () => Promise.resolve( new ArrayBuffer( 0 ) ), } as Response ); window.fetch = mockFetch; } ); afterEach( () => { window.fetch = originalFetch; } ); it( 'returns true when image has transparency', async () => { mockHasTransparency.mockResolvedValue( true ); const result = await vipsHasTransparency( 'blob:test-url' ); expect( result ).toBe( true ); expect( mockFetch ).toHaveBeenCalledWith( 'blob:test-url' ); expect( mockHasTransparency ).toHaveBeenCalledTimes( 1 ); } ); it( 'returns false when image has no transparency', async () => { mockHasTransparency.mockResolvedValue( false ); const result = await vipsHasTransparency( 'https://example.com/img' ); expect( result ).toBe( false ); } ); it( 'throws when fetch fails', async () => { mockFetch.mockResolvedValue( { ok: false, status: 404, } as Response ); await expect( vipsHasTransparency( 'blob:test-url' ) ).rejects.toThrow( 'Failed to fetch image: 404' ); } ); it( 'throws when vips check fails', async () => { mockHasTransparency.mockRejectedValue( new Error( 'WASM load failed' ) ); await expect( vipsHasTransparency( 'blob:test-url' ) ).rejects.toThrow( 'WASM load failed' ); } ); } ); describe( 'vipsResizeImage', () => { it( 'resizes image and returns ImageFile with dimensions and suffix', async () => { mockResizeImage.mockResolvedValue( { buffer: new ArrayBuffer( 10 ), width: 150, height: 150, originalWidth: 300, originalHeight: 300, } ); const resize: ImageSizeCrop = { width: 150, height: 150 }; const result = await vipsResizeImage( 'item-1', jpegFile, resize, false, true ); expect( result ).toBeInstanceOf( ImageFile ); // ImageFile extends File, so name/type are direct properties. expect( result.name ).toBe( 'test-150x150.jpg' ); expect( result.type ).toBe( 'image/jpeg' ); expect( result.width ).toBe( 150 ); expect( result.height ).toBe( 150 ); expect( result.originalWidth ).toBe( 300 ); expect( result.originalHeight ).toBe( 300 ); } ); it( 'does not add suffix when dimensions unchanged', async () => { mockResizeImage.mockResolvedValue( { buffer: new ArrayBuffer( 10 ), width: 300, height: 300, originalWidth: 300, originalHeight: 300, } ); const resize: ImageSizeCrop = { width: 300, height: 300 }; const result = await vipsResizeImage( 'item-1', jpegFile, resize, false, true ); expect( result.name ).toBe( 'test.jpg' ); } ); it( 'does not add suffix when addSuffix is false', async () => { mockResizeImage.mockResolvedValue( { buffer: new ArrayBuffer( 10 ), width: 150, height: 150, originalWidth: 300, originalHeight: 300, } ); const resize: ImageSizeCrop = { width: 150, height: 150 }; const result = await vipsResizeImage( 'item-1', jpegFile, resize, false, false ); expect( result.name ).toBe( 'test.jpg' ); } ); it( 'passes smart crop parameter to worker', async () => { mockResizeImage.mockResolvedValue( { buffer: new ArrayBuffer( 10 ), width: 100, height: 100, originalWidth: 200, originalHeight: 200, } ); const resize: ImageSizeCrop = { width: 100, height: 100, crop: true, }; await vipsResizeImage( 'item-1', jpegFile, resize, true, true ); expect( mockResizeImage ).toHaveBeenCalledTimes( 1 ); expect( mockResizeIm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 0 ] ).toBe( 'item-1' ); expect( mockResizeIm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 2 ] ).toBe( 'image/jpeg' ); expect( mockResizeIm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 3 ] ).toEqual( resize ); expect( mockResizeIm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 4 ] ).toBe( true ); } ); } ); describe( 'vipsRotateImage', () => { it( 'rotates image and returns ImageFile with -rotated suffix', async () => { mockRotateImage.mockResolvedValue( { buffer: new ArrayBuffer( 10 ), width: 200, height: 300, } ); const result = await vipsRotateImage( 'item-1', jpegFile, 6 ); expect( result ).toBeInstanceOf( ImageFile ); expect( result.name ).toBe( 'test-rotated.jpg' ); expect( result.type ).toBe( 'image/jpeg' ); expect( result.width ).toBe( 200 ); expect( result.height ).toBe( 300 ); expect( mockRotateImage ).toHaveBeenCalledTimes( 1 ); expect( mockRotateIm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 0 ] ).toBe( 'item-1' ); expect( mockRotateIm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 2 ] ).toBe( 'image/jpeg' ); expect( mockRotateIm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 3 ] ).toBe( 6 ); } ); it( 'returns original file when orientation is 1 (no rotation needed)', async () => { const result = await vipsRotateImage( 'item-1', jpegFile, 1 ); expect( result ).toBe( jpegFile ); expect( mockRotateImage ).not.toHaveBeenCalled(); } ); it( 'handles different EXIF orientation values', async () => { mockRotateImage.mockResolvedValue( { buffer: new ArrayBuffer( 10 ), width: 300, height: 200, } ); // Test orientation 3 (180° rotation) await vipsRotateImage( 'item-1', jpegFile, 3 ); expect( mockRotateImage.mock.calls[ 0 ][ 3 ] ).toBe( 3 ); // Test orientation 8 (90° CCW rotation) await vipsRotateImage( 'item-2', jpegFile, 8 ); expect( mockRotateImage.mock.calls[ 1 ][ 3 ] ).toBe( 8 ); } ); } ); describe( 'vipsCancelOperations', () => { it( 'calls worker cancelOperations with item ID', async () => { mockCancelOperations.mockResolvedValue( true ); const result = await vipsCancelOperations( 'item-123' ); expect( mockCancelOperations ).toHaveBeenCalledWith( 'item-123' ); expect( result ).toBe( true ); } ); it( 'returns false when no operations were cancelled', async () => { mockCancelOperations.mockResolvedValue( false ); const result = await vipsCancelOperations( 'item-456' ); expect( result ).toBe( false ); } ); } ); } );
